SEAM — Synthetic Intelligence Training Data Generator
"Plan first. Generate second. Provenance receipt attached." A local Node application that produces defensible synthetic training packets for intelligence-analyst instructors. The classified case files real analysts learn from are, by definition, unteachable, so this generates realistic non-classified equivalents from four card taps and about ninety seconds of compute.
- Five-stage pipeline (
world → artifacts → verifier → provenance → packet):- Claude Sonnet builds the underlying truth of the case as a structured JSON world model (entities, timeline, evidence chain, answer key). Zod-validated.
- Claude Sonnet derives each artifact (cables, banking records, social posts, intercepts) from that world; nothing is invented at this layer.
- Claude Haiku reads every artifact back against a versioned seam taxonomy and flags temporal / geographic / identity / financial / linguistic contradictions.
- A machine-readable provenance receipt names the exact models used, taxonomy version, guardrails applied, and human sign-off status.
- A single PDF assembles cover + artifacts + receipt, the printed packet the instructor hands to the class.
- Why the shape matters: naive multi-document LLM generation drifts. Ask one prompt for 50 artifacts and by artifact 8 the model has forgotten what it said on artifact 3. Committing truth to a world model first, then deriving rather than re-generating, kills that drift. The Haiku verifier catches whatever survives.

hitl-social — Human-in-the-loop social monitoring & lead approval
Python service that monitors social channels, uses an LLM to score / classify potential leads, and routes candidates through a Slack approval flow before any outbound action. LinkedIn variant in a sibling repo.
- What's interesting: interactive Slack Block Kit UI for approve / reject / edit; explicit HITL boundary: the LLM never posts autonomously.
